If a code word is defined to be a sequence of different letters chosen from the 10 letters ,B,C,D,E,F,G,H,I,and J,what is the ratio of the number of 5-letter code words to the number of 4-letter code words?

A. 5 to 4
B. 3 to 2
C. 2 to 1
D 5 to 1
E 6 to 1

Re: code words

by Vemuri » Wed Apr 22, 2009 10:41 pm
This is a permutations question, since order matters in this case.

Number of 5 letter words that can be formed = 10p5 ==> 10*9*8*7*6.

Number of 4 letter words that can be formed = 10p4 ==> 10*9*8*7

The ratio of the number of 5-letter code wors to the number of 4-letter code words = (10*9*8*7*6)/(10*9*8*7) ==> 6:1

Answer should be E

by Ian Stewart » Mon Apr 27, 2009 5:39 am
vittalgmat wrote:I seriously doubt the OA.

Since code words are involved, Order makes a difference. So Permutation is the name of the game and if u calculate 10P5/10P4, the ratio turns out to be 6:5.

How can u get 6:1 ??
Your method is correct, but I think you may have made a cancellation error when arriving at the ratio.

10P5 = 10*9*8*7*6
10P4 = 10*9*8*7

so when you divide 10P5 by 10P4, you get 6, and the ratio is 6 to 1.
